Transaction 40586ce42cb62862221343323a74b3e7abe76b09d07da1f03744f7b0cabcfd83

1 Input
2 Outputs
  • 40586ce42cb62862221343323a74b3e7abe76b09d07da1f03744f7b0cabcfd83:0
  • value  201487
    address  1149iaH4vS7cd6r4K3XDANbcL8ypxwQLWC
  • 40586ce42cb62862221343323a74b3e7abe76b09d07da1f03744f7b0cabcfd83:1
  • value  38805409
    address  3LkDvBt6K9RQHs15HeGkffVLHoEX8c4Ko1